Înlăturați spațiile funky în tabelele dvs. HTML

Dacă utilizați tabele pentru aspectul paginii - un nr nu în XHTML , apropo, este probabil că veți experimenta adăugarea inestetică a spațiului suplimentar în layout-urile dvs. Pentru a rezolva această problemă, trebuie să verificați atât definiția tabelului dvs. HTML, cât și specificul oricărei foi de stil de conducere.

Definiția tabelului HTML

Eticheta HTML pentru tabele, în mod prestabilit, nu se reglează pentru anumite cerințe de spațiu. Verificați trei lucruri despre eticheta tabelului din documentul dvs. HTML:

  1. Are tabelul dvs. atributul cellpadding setat la 0?
    1. cellpadding = "0"
  2. Are tabelul dvs. atributul cellspacing setat la 0?
    1. cellspacing = "0"
  3. Există spații înainte sau după conținutul dvs. și etichetele tabelului?

Numărul 3 este kicker-ul. Mulți editori HTML doresc să aibă codul total împărțit, pentru a fi ușor de citit. Dar multe browsere interpretează acele tab-uri, spații și căsuțe returnează spațiul dorit în interiorul meselor tale. Îndepărtați spațiul alb care înconjoară etichetele dvs. și veți avea mese mai clare.

Foi de stil

Cu toate acestea, este posibil ca HTML-ul să nu fie disponibil. Fonturile de stil cascadă controlează unele atribute de afișare ale tabelelor și, în funcție de pagină, puteți sau nu să fi adăugat în mod deliberat CSS specific tabelar în primul rând.

Scanați fișierul CSS de conducere pentru oricare dintre următoarele valori din interiorul proprietăților tabelului, th sau td și reglați după cum este necesar:

alternative

Deși puteți utiliza în continuare tabelele HTML - standardul este bine stabilit și universal acceptat în browserele de astăzi - cel mai modern mod de lucru Web receptiv utilizează foi de stil cascadă pentru a plasa elemente pe o pagină. Tabelele au încă un sens pentru scopul lor original de a afișa date tabulare, dar pentru a organiza aspectul și conținutul unei pagini, sunteți mai bine să utilizați în schimb aspectul CSS.